GUCCI. Horsebit 1955 bag. Special edition. Monogram canvas in brown tones with brown leather appliqués. Gold hardware. Distinctive Horsebit motif on front. Double short top handle. Zipper closure. Spacious fabric lined interior with side pockets. Five protective rivets on the base. With dust bag. In impeccable condition. Measurements: 23 x 25 x 9,5 cm. The Gucci Horsebit 1955 bag is inspired by a classic model. "With the same lines and shapes first introduced more than six decades ago, the accessory unifies the original elements with a contemporary spirit and gives prominence to the Horsebit. The double ring and bar design, part of the essence of Gucci, has established itself as one of the most distinctive details among the Firm's symbols coming from the equestrian world" states the Maison.

Religious costumes - HELYOT (Pierre, dit Père Hippolyte). Histoire des ordres monastiques, religieux et militaires ainsi que des congrégations séculières de l'un et l'autre sexe, qui ont été établies jusqu'à présent [...] Nouvelle édition, revue et corrigée. Paris, Louis, 1792. 8 vol. in-4, light brown calf, double cold fillet framing the boards, ornate smooth spine, fawn title page, green round tomonnage, "PWS" monogram at foot (period binding). A complete copy of the 812 costume plates "beautifully engraved by Duclos, Giffart, de Poilly and Thomassin" (Colas). This 1792 edition includes a few rare copies - such as this one - whose plates were colored at the time: "only copies whose figures are colored are of any value" (Brunet). Pl. 29 of vol. 7 duplicated, pl. 99 of vol. 8 misplaced on p. 432 in vol. 7. Franciscan priest and historian Pierre Hélyot (1660-1716) worked for 25 years on his Histoire des ordres monastiques, religieux et militaires et des congrégations seculières, published from 1714 to 1719. Some volumes were published posthumously with the help of Maximilien BULLOT, another religious. Heraldic ex-libris of the Belgian noble Powis family (18th-19th c.) and ex-legato Zenonis de Viron, 1856. Discreet restorations (headpieces), rubbing and minor spotting, many browned pages, small angular tear with loss on p. 37 of vol. 5, many browned pages, occasional small foxing and marginal stains, otherwise a very fine copy in contemporary binding, rare in color. (Brunet, III, p. 91; Colas, no. 1419).
